How Our Sump Pump Failure Water Removal Process Works
When you experience a sump pump failure, every minute counts. That's why our team is available 24/7 to respond quickly and effectively. Our process involves a series of steps designed to reduce damage and get your home back to normal as soon as possible.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ive at your property and conduct a thorough assessment of the damage. We'll identify the source of the problem and develop a customized plan to address it. This may involve extracting water, drying out the affected area, and repairing or replacing damaged parts.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using our powerful equipment, we'll extract as much water as possible from the affected area. This may involve using submersible pumps, wet/dry vacuums, or other specialized tools to remove standing water and reduce the risk of further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, our team will focus on drying out the affected area. We'll use specialized equipment to remove excess moisture and prevent mold and mildew growth. This may involve using desiccant dehumidifiers, air movers, or other tools to speed up the drying process.
Step 4: Repair and Reconstruction
Once the affected area is dry, our team will focus on repairing or replacing any damaged parts. This may involve fixing or replacing walls, floors, ceilings, or other structural elements. We'll work with you to ensure that your home is restored to its original condition.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leanup
Before we consider our work complete, we'll conduct a thorough inspection of the affected area to ensure that everything is dry and in good condition. We'll also clean up any debris or mess left behind, so you can get back to your normal routine.

Common Questions About Sump Pump Failure Water Removal
Q: What causes a sump pump failure?
A: Sump pump failures can be caused by a variety of factors, including power outages, clogged filters, and worn-out parts. It's essential to have your sump pump regularly maintained and inspected to prevent failures.
